TREJO-LEON, Alejandro; MARTINEZ-ZUNIGA, Fabiola; VILLAR-RAMIREZ, Rodrigo Sebastián Del  and  SOSA-PEDROZA, Jorge Roberto. 32 patches planar array for L-band satellite communications. Ing. invest. y tecnol. [online]. 2023, vol.24, n.4, 2050.  Epub Nov 28, 2023. ISSN 2594-0732.  https://doi.org/10.22201/fi.25940732e.2023.24.4.025.

We present in this paper an antenna array using patches with optimized geometry, having an individual a bandwidth greater than 1 GHz with an input impedance of 50 Ω, feeding each one by a novel feeding network modeled as part of the patches array. We propose this antenna array for a satellite communications application, specifically for the transmission and reception of the operating bands of the Mexican Morelos III satellite. The satellite has an uplink band ranging from 1.6265 GHz to 1.6455 GHz and a downlink band ranging from 1.525 GHz to 1.544 GHz, so a bandwidth of 200 MHz is required.

Keywords : Planar antenna; patch antenna; L band; Morelos-III; fixed satellite transceiver.
